Output 93b20cc8fb3231f08961832efa29dde3d30ef751ed9ec8fcd23115fffd6efc5e:53

value
846118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a3f73e95e68b47cbd334ea855dd30ba448a97ec OP_EQUAL
address
39vCkasuV3gDkg9hRbor8UWm7Px5QVciWw
transaction
93b20cc8fb3231f08961832efa29dde3d30ef751ed9ec8fcd23115fffd6efc5e
spent
true